Default Mature PA buck down

Well another mature buck hit the ground in PA last night. Hunting in central PA on public land and got this guy right before dark. Only a main frame 6 but has 3 kickers. Figured him being 4.5 years old so I was real excited to take him. Big body on him, weighed 182 lbs dressed. Not a great scoring deer but a neat rack for sure! Gross scored 113 7/8 without any deductions. Here is a link to the story and a pic.
